[docs]class Storages(Dataset): """ Allocates storage units such as pumped hydro and home batteries This data set creates interim tables to store information on storage units. In addition the target value for the installed capacity of pumped hydro storage units are spatially allocated using information of existing plants from the official registry Markstammdatenregister. After allocating the plants missing information such as the voltage level and the correct grid connection point are added. This data set also allocates the target value of home batteries spatially on different aggregation levels. In a first step function :py:func:`allocate_pv_home_batteries_to_grids` spatially distributes the installed battery capacities to all mv grid districts based on their installed pv rooftop capacity. [docs]def home_batteries_per_scenario(scenario): """Allocates home batteries which define a lower boundary for extendable battery storage units. The overall installed capacity is taken from NEP for eGon2035 scenario. The spatial distribution of installed battery capacities is based on the installed pv rooftop capacity.
